Why implement AWS Systems Manager?

  • Replaces many bastion, SSH-key, remote-shell, patch-orchestration and configuration-script servers with managed control-plane workflows.
  • Operates EC2, edge and hybrid managed nodes at fleet scale through service roles, the Systems Manager agent and VPC endpoints or internet connectivity.
  • Provides logged sessions, commands, automation documents, maintenance windows, inventory, patch policies, parameters and cross-account Quick Setup capabilities.

How to implement AWS Systems Manager

  1. Define accounts, Regions, node enrollment, network endpoints, agent lifecycle, operator personas, approval, logging, encryption, patch groups, maintenance windows, concurrency, error thresholds, rollback and emergency access.
  2. Use Default Host Management Configuration or narrowly scoped instance profiles, deploy current agents, create Session Manager preferences, organization Quick Setup patch policies, versioned Automation documents and least-privilege parameter access.
  3. Canary every document and patch baseline, limit concurrency and errors, stream logs to protected CloudWatch Logs or S3, monitor association and command failures, inventory unmanaged nodes, and regularly test emergency and recovery procedures.

AWS Systems Manager best practices

  • Prefer Session Manager over inbound SSH or RDP, remove public administration ports and shared keys, require individual federated identities, and record sessions when application and privacy requirements allow.
  • Use Quick Setup patch policies for organization-wide patching, stage rings before production, define maintenance and reboot behavior, and measure actual compliance rather than only successful command submission.
  • Never pass plaintext secrets through Run Command because parameters and output can appear in CloudTrail, S3 or logs; retrieve SecureString or Secrets Manager values at runtime under the managed node's scoped identity.

AWS Systems Manager use cases and server impact

  • Private shell access without bastions
  • Fleet patching and desired-state enforcement
  • Audited operational runbooks and remote commands

Replaces bastions and much fleet-management, patch and runbook infrastructure, while node enrollment, agent health, IAM, document safety, maintenance impact, application validation, logging and exception handling remain yours.
